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5143 6630 75 85342 8414187
75 3393939
75 3393939
93211 93555609851 84931777 087 9335
All about undefined
Interested in learning more?
75 3393939
93211 93555609851 84931777 087 9335
See more
01507508 9904766536
6175 41310 2564870
See more
2538 75125869671
393 50751507 1622076
See more